Перейти к публикации

Win 7 64, ProE 64 WF5 не находит библиотечные компоненты


brigval

Рекомендованные сообщения

На двух компьютерах Win XP 32 загружаем ProE WF5 c сетевой папки, содержащей config.pro и search.pro.

Открываем сборку. Все открывается, в том числе и библиотечные компоненты находятся и вставляются.

На компьютере Win 7 64 загружаем ProE 64 WF5 с этой же сетевой папки и открываем все точно так же. Библиотечные компоненты не находятся и не подгружаются в сборку.

В чем может быть причина?

Ссылка на сообщение
Поделиться на других сайтах


проверить права на файлы с библиотечными компонентами

Один компьютер с Win XP мой с правами полного доступа.

Второй с Win XP 32 и компьютер с Win 7 64 имеют одинаковые права "только чтение". На одном библиотечные компоненты загружаются без проблем, на другом нет.

Разница только в Виндусе и в разрядности ProE. По идее, все должно работать одинаково... а не работает.

Ссылка на сообщение
Поделиться на других сайтах

Прпобуйте перед открытием сборки, через проводник зайти на сетевой диск.

Бывает глюк в винде - она не подключает автоматом сетевые диски, даже при установленной такой настройки.

Для этой цели мы в батнике запуска Прое используем команду

NET USE p: /DELETE /YES - удалить сетевой диск

NET USE w: /DELETE /YES

NET USE p: \\pro_stds_wildfire5 - подключить сетевой диск

NET USE w: \\WORK

Ссылка на сообщение
Поделиться на других сайтах

Прпобуйте перед открытием сборки, через проводник зайти на сетевой диск.

Бывает глюк в винде - она не подключает автоматом сетевые диски, даже при установленной такой настройки.

Для этой цели мы в батнике запуска Прое используем команду

NET USE p: /DELETE /YES - удалить сетевой диск

NET USE w: /DELETE /YES

NET USE p: \\pro_stds_wildfire5 - подключить сетевой диск

NET USE w: \\WORK

Спасибо. Но с подключением сетевого диска проблем нет. И папка запуска ProE, и загружаемая сборка, и библиотеки находятся на одном сетевом диске. Сборка грузится вся, за исключением библиотечных компонентов.

Начинаю думать, что дело, может быть, в конфигурационных файлах ProE 64, которые расположены на компьютере с Win 7 и которые перебивают путь к библиотеке, записанный config.pro из папке загрузки. До этого ProE 64 из этой стартовой папки не загружали.

Если придумаю как, проверю.

Ссылка на сообщение
Поделиться на других сайтах

Начинаю думать, что дело, может быть, в конфигурационных файлах ProE 64, которые расположены на компьютере с Win 7 и которые перебивают путь к библиотеке, записанный config.pro из папке загрузки. До этого ProE 64 из этой стартовой папки не загружали.

Если придумаю как, проверю

Если зайти в редатор конфиг.про (Tols>Option), там можно выбрать редактируемый файл, также есть "Текущая сессия", где прописаны действующие опции и из какого файла они взялись.

Ссылка на сообщение
Поделиться на других сайтах

Если зайти в редатор конфиг.про (Tols>Option), там можно выбрать редактируемый файл, также есть "Текущая сессия", где прописаны действующие опции и из какого файла они взялись.

Путь к библитеке в "Текущей сессии" указан правильным.

Остается предположить, что ProE 64 не может прочитать CTG-файл, записанный ProE 32...

Ссылка на сообщение
Поделиться на других сайтах

Если мне не изменяет память, в семерке при обращении к сети используется другой "\". Может в путях это не понимает.

Ссылка на сообщение
Поделиться на других сайтах

Имя файла

должно быть library.ctg.1 номер версии.

3D.ctg.1

Если мне не изменяет память, в семерке при обращении к сети используется другой "\". Может в путях это не понимает.

ProE 64 сам находит все, кроме библиотечных. Это все тоже лежит на сетевом диске в разных папках. Пути к этим папкам в search.pro прописаны стандартным способом. Такие дела.
Ссылка на сообщение
Поделиться на других сайтах

ProE 64 сам находит все, кроме библиотечных. Это все тоже лежит на сетевом диске в разных папках. Пути к этим папкам в search.pro прописаны стандартным способом. Такие дела.

C библиотекой прое работает по переменной pro_library_dir. Может быть ее прописать отдельно для Win7.

Можно еще прописать всю библиотеку в search.pro, но, по-моему, это не правильно.

Ссылка на сообщение
Поделиться на других сайтах

pro_library_dir

Для работы эта переменная не нужна, только для батника, генерирующего индексный файл (library.ctg.1).
Ссылка на сообщение
Поделиться на других сайтах

Для работы эта переменная не нужна, только для батника, генерирующего индексный файл (library.ctg.1).

Всегда думал, что сам CTG-файл находится именно с помощью зачения pro_library_dir, а остальные пути составляются из pro_library_dir и значений из CTG-файла... Или это не так?

А понял, речь о переменных окружения... Попробую прописать завтра для Win 7. Ведь пробовать пока больше нечего.

Ссылка на сообщение
Поделиться на других сайтах

Или это не так?

Не так. Куда указывает опция pro_library_dir, там и будут зачитываться библиотека.

Так как у меня на машине сразу несколько версий ПроЕ, то приходится использовать и две копии библиотеки, с разными кодировками индексных и структурных файлов.

Если нет русских имен папок и пробелов, то тогда не понятно. В WF5 этот файл в UTF-8.

Ссылка на сообщение
Поделиться на других сайтах

Если нет русских имен папок и пробелов, то тогда не понятно. В WF5 этот файл в UTF-8.

Папки с русскими именами в библиотеке есть. Но в папках с русскими именами лежат и не библиотечные, другие подсборки, которые находятся и вставляются правильно. Не вставляются исключительно библиотечные компоненты. :g:
Ссылка на сообщение
Поделиться на других сайтах

Для работы эта переменная не нужна, только для батника, генерирующего индексный файл (library.ctg.1).

Не правильно выразился. Имел в виду переменную в конфиг.про.

Ссылка на сообщение
Поделиться на других сайтах

Добавил в search.pro путь к папке-библиотеке.

Добавил в переменные окружения PRO_LIBRARY_DIR = путь к папке-библиотеке.

Результат прежний, библиотечные компоненты не подгружаются.

Библиотечные компоненты

подгружаются на компьютерах с Win XP (32bit), ProE WF5 M050 (32bit)

не подгружаются на компьютерах Win 7 (64bit), ProE WF5 M040 (64bit)...

Ссылка на сообщение
Поделиться на других сайтах

Была такая проблема, решили так:

1. Должна быть системная переменная в самом windows pro_library_dir и путь

2. В config.pro необходимо тоже прописать pro_library_dir и путь

3. В пути до библиотечных файлов пришлось убрать кириллицу.

4. Также убрали кириллицу в *.mnu.

Только после этого библиотека стала доступной.

Работаю в Windows 7 64 бит, ProE 5 M050.

Эта проблема была также при работе на Windows XP после перехода на ProE5.

Ссылка на сообщение
Поделиться на других сайтах

Была такая проблема, решили так:

1. Должна быть системная переменная в самом windows pro_library_dir и путь

2. В config.pro необходимо тоже прописать pro_library_dir и путь

3. В пути до библиотечных файлов пришлось убрать кириллицу.

4. Также убрали кириллицу в *.mnu.

Только после этого библиотека стала доступной.

Работаю в Windows 7 64 бит, ProE 5 M050.

Эта проблема была также при работе на Windows XP после перехода на ProE5.

Замена русских имен в путях к библиотечным элементам решила проблему. Большое спасибо!
Ссылка на сообщение
Поделиться на других сайтах

Замена русских имен

Да сколько ж можно наступать на одни и те же грабли! Ведь много раз говорилось, что в файловой системе ПроЕ не должно быть никаких русских букв. Если иногда он позволяет русские буквы, это не значит что всегда будет всё хорошо.

Ссылка на сообщение
Поделиться на других сайтах

Присоединяйтесь к обсуждению

Вы можете опубликовать сообщение сейчас, а зарегистрироваться позже. Если у вас есть аккаунт, войдите в него для написания от своего имени.
Примечание: вашему сообщению потребуется утверждение модератора, прежде чем оно станет доступным.

Гость
Ответить в тему...

×   Вставлено в виде отформатированного текста.   Вставить в виде обычного текста

  Разрешено не более 75 эмодзи.

×   Ваша ссылка была автоматически встроена.   Отобразить как ссылку

×   Ваш предыдущий контент был восстановлен.   Очистить редактор

×   Вы не можете вставить изображения напрямую. Загрузите или вставьте изображения по ссылке.

  • Сейчас на странице   0 пользователей

    Нет пользователей, просматривающих эту страницу.




  • Сообщения

    • Александр1979
      Если на карте памяти программы в контейнере FANUCPRG.BIN, то выбираете устройство "MEM_CARD" и режим AUTO (MEM). Если на карте памяти программы в виде текстовых файлов, то выбираете устройство "MEMORY CARD" и режим DNC.
    • lem_on
      Местоимения перепутал, вместо "ты" надо писать "я" ))) От первого лица все таки пишешь. 
    • Ганс В
      Даже не создавая, инструмент, метод обработки, инструмент и.т.д.  Начинаю задать ЛСК- нулевую точку обработку, прога вылетает    4130c86a.jpgНе понимаю как сюда ставить скрин, подскажите пожалуйста, куда нажать  
    • vad0000
    • Jesse
      прочитал много буков, но не увидел слова "демпфирование".. Оно у вас вообще задано хоть какое-то?) Не являюсь большим специалистом в явной динамике, то ИМХО задание демпфирования должно решить большую часть ваших проблем. Допустим вы решаете задачу на шаге 10-5 секунд. По идее это означает, что максимальная собственная частота в вашей задаче w = 105 Гц. Ускорение a ~ w2 * u.  Если колебания после удара идут с перемещением u=10 мм, то в итоге получите ваше ускорение 108 м/с2. Задайте какое-нибудь копеечное демпфирование, и все эти "паразитные" колебания и скачки ускорений исчезнут.   с такими прочными сплавами у меня вообще ничего не сомнётся и не сломается Быть может МПа?))   p.s.: вообще при решении такой сложной задачи имхо надо хоть примерно понимать, какой должен получиться результат. Мб инфа с испытаний/подобных расчётов. Иначе "плавать" будете туда-сюда. В любом случае, не решайте сложную задачу, не решив простую!) Отработайте на простых примерах всё.
    • lux59
      Спасибо! полезное видео! как дело дойдет обязательно проверю, хотя погрешность изготовления в ручную думаю будет больше))) все равно там постучим тут подпилим здесь подварим) 
    • maxx2000
      насколько мне известно эта команда собирает контур их пересекающихся кривых/     Возможно для СВ подойдёт команда удлинить объект
    • Orchestra2603
      Ну, это и понятно. Все так и должно быть. Обычно, если пренебречь упрочнением, то результат получается с ошибкой в безопасную сторону. Типа, оценка сверху. Ясно, что даже если у заделанной по обеим концам балки появятся три пластических шарнира, то в реальности она не превратится в механизм, поскольку из-за этого упрочнения какая-то остаточная несущая способность все равно будет. Просто удобнее и проще считать в запас по идеально упруго-пластической модели, либо брать какую-то упрощенную билинейную модель с каким-то консервативным значением касательного модуля. Этого просто обычно достаточно, чтобы отловить сценарии потери несущей способности с некоторым приемлимым запасом. У нас примерно так считают локальные корпусные конструкции на предельные состояния.   Могу предположить, что например когда в Дайне считают краш-тесты, или когда проектируют какие-нибудь штуки которые должны поглощать кинетическую энергию при ударе, возможно, какие-то сложные технологические процессы, где нужно знать величину остаточных напряжений и/или деформаций и т.д... Там, наверное, важно точно определить величину пластических деформаций. Но, наверное, вряд ли в таких случаях считают по такой простой билинейной диаграмме вообще.  
    • kkk
      То-то у меня ничего не вышло. Ладно попробую на досуге покопать, может что и получится. В любом случае спасибо, за расширение кругозора. :)   Тут видите в чем дело - мы хоть только что закончили делать представительскую зону в Лахта-центре (куда входят и личные помещения Миллера), относимся к широкораспространенному понятию "малый бизнес". А точнее "очень малый".  Люди то у нас золотые, а вот все остальное как в "очень малом" бизнесе.  Станок, на котором сейчас пытаются выполнить эту работу (да уже выполнили сегодня) на самом деле предназначен немного для другого, и с основной работой справляется хорошо. Данные же работы будут носить периодический характер, а уж мое участие будет еще реже - подготовил одну модель и "спи-отдыхай". Другой вопрос, что я, как человек ленивый, сразу пытаюсь избавиться от ручного труда. там, где это возможно. Тем более чем больше делаешь руками, тем выше вероятность ошибки. 
    • maxx2000
      @lux59 сплющить это сплющить, а развёртка это развёртка.  Сплющить можно по разному, смотреть можно с 3 минуты https://youtu.be/1G9Y7ipOFO8?si=5d5itaQ4o8_nwiNV Если тебя устраивает такая возможная погрешность то нормально В твоём случае достаточно сравнить площади и длины кромок у согнутой и сплющенной детали
×
×
  • Создать...